Ingredients:
- 1 cup of refined flour
- ¼ cup of powdered sugar / Icing sugar

- ½ cup milk
- 2 tbsp of melted butter
- Ice cream & chocolate syrup – for serving
Instructions:
- First of all, you should preheat your waffle maker according to the manufacturer’s instructions.
- In a mixing bowl, you should sift together refined flour, cocoa powder from Ajanta Food Products, baking powder from Ajanta Food Products, baking soda from Ajanta Food Products, powdered sugar,
- In another bowl, you should combine milk and melted butter.
- You should gradually add the wet ingredients to the dry mixture.
- You should whisk until you get a smooth, lump-free batter.
- If it’s too thick, you can add a little more milk (1-2 tbsp) to adjust consistency.
- You should lightly grease the waffle plates with butter or oil spray.
- You should pour the batter onto the center of the waffle iron and spread gently.
- You should cook until crisp and cooked through (about 4–5 minutes, depending on your waffle maker).
- Serve hot, topped with a scoop of your favorite ice cream and a generous drizzle of chocolate syrup. You can also add some fruits or choco chips for extra indulgence!
